## Authentication

The Stockweave reconciliation job exposes a plugin hook API, and every call your plugin makes back to the job runner must be authenticated. Tokens are scoped per-plugin and rotate nightly, so never hard-code them; read them from the runner's injected config at startup. For local development against the Harborfen sandbox, authenticate with the token below.

portal login ticket: eyJhbGciOiJIUzI1NiIsInR5cCI6IkpXVCJ9.eyJzdWIiOiI1UzNVIIn0.fZxK7GgI

# Bramblegate Environments

Bramblegate, our feature-flag rollout framework, runs in three environments: dev, canary, and prod. Flags promote left to right, and canary gets real traffic at 5%, so don't park experiments there over a weekend. Prod changes need a release manager sign-off in the promotion tool. Each environment's evaluator boots with the configuration shown below.

config for kahag-tafop:
WENWYN_PIN=7412
WENWYN_TENANT=fenion
WENWYN_METRICS_HOST=metrics.wenwyn.zemvarnet.local
WENWYN_SEAL=seal_cafee3b9
WENWYN_STANDBY_TEAM=praox

INTERNAL MEMO — Arden & Velsh Engineering

Re: blueprint delivery, Copperfield permit application.

The sealed blueprint set for the Copperfield Annex must reach the Greywater Council planning office before its noon cut-off Thursday. Assign one driver only; the documents are originals with no duplicates held on site. The tube must remain sealed throughout transit. The confidential courier hand-over instruction appears immediately below.

courier memo of yajef-bajep: the frawyn jordor courier leaves the norwyn ledger at gate 2781 under passcode 330769